I would like to commend Pastor Nel Sewraj and the ACDP for the brave stand they took, in being the lone voice to oppose this pro-Palestinian march.
Brave, because the dominant hegemony of the day is to hate Israel and pity Palestinians. We have been fed a diet of one-sided propaganda, from the mainstream media which focuses only on Palestinian losses and ignores the fact that Hamas has been continuously firing rockets into Israel from schools and hospitals. Using human shields is an exposed part of Hamas’ tactic. The Israeli Defence Force has gone to great lengths to minimise civilian loss, by texting people in the targeted area, phoning them, dropping leaflets, and finally dropping dummy bombs to warn the people in these buildings. It’s heartbreaking to see children and women killed and injured, but, one has to ask why most people do not leave, despite these warnings?
Equating Israel to Apartheid South Africa is another clever propaganda tactic. Israel is the only fully functioning democracy in the Middle East, with Palestinians admitted and integrated into all levels of Israeli life (including Knesset), if they are prepared to live peacefully in Israel. The “Wall” which separates Israel from the West Bank, bears testimony to the fact that Israel is a country not much larger that the Kruger Park, surrounded by people who wish to see it “wiped off the face of the earth”.
Christians have to see that according to the Bible, God has made it clear regarding treatment of the Jewish people and Israel, “I will bless those who bless you and whoever curses you, I will curse.” (Genesis 12:3). We will be judged as individuals and as a nation, on how we treat God’s people.
I would simply like South Africans to apply their minds and do some research, instead of simply swallowing what the powers that be, would have us swallow. I for one, will be thinking very carefully before I cast my vote in future elections.
HEIDI KANTOR
Ballito
